GraniteTop. A fabrication operation, instrumented end to end.
GraniteTop runs a multi-bay fabrication operation with vendor-managed inventory, scheduled installs, and the kind of margin pressure familiar to every mid-market fabricator: everything matters, nothing is centralized.
OpexAI ingested from their existing ERP, MES, and finance stack — leaving every system of record exactly where it was. The ontology became the single coherent view of inventory, jobs, machines, people, schedules, costs, and outcomes. Agents were scoped during Discovery: pricing-margin, slab-yield, scheduler, vendor-recon, and seven more. Workflows were wired into the actual humans who run the business.
★ One workflow, end-to-end
- Ontology observes a slab is rejected mid-cut. Inventory, job, customer, schedule are all linked.
- slab-yield agent proposes a substitute slab from current stock that meets the customer's veining spec.
- scheduler agent re-sequences downstream installs so the swap doesn't push delivery dates.
- Workflow surfaces a single approval to the bay fabricator with one click — or one call.
- Audit log records the full chain: observation → proposal → approval → outcome. Reviewed weekly.
